Output 268f292042835f73db0db21aa0ed265e1f76fbe8111f0f2fe9cc012d345cbfc9:1

value
75829911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f95f15dc883baad78443f5c389baae355c31b2 OP_EQUAL
address
34EvuMU7Cprmwd3TWt75KCDrkUpqstQNdt
transaction
268f292042835f73db0db21aa0ed265e1f76fbe8111f0f2fe9cc012d345cbfc9
spent
true